GIT-Pilot

GIT-Pilot

3.3

If you are the rightful owner of GIT-Pilot and would like to certify it and/or have it hosted online, please leave a comment on the right or send an email to henry@mcphub.com.

GIT-Pilot is a GitHub automation and management tool that simplifies interactions through a FastMCP-based server.

GIT-Pilot is a robust tool designed to automate and manage GitHub operations efficiently. It provides a comprehensive API wrapper for GitHub, allowing users to manage repositories, pull requests, issues, and more with ease. Built on a FastMCP-based server, GIT-Pilot ensures secure and streamlined interactions with GitHub. It supports secure token management, repository and issue management, pull request operations, and more. The tool is designed to handle rate limits, provide detailed logging, and ensure type safety, making it a reliable choice for developers looking to automate their GitHub workflows.

Features

  • Authentication & Security: Secure token management with encryption, token expiration, and automatic cleanup.
  • Repository Management: Create and manage repositories, handle branches and commits, and perform file operations.
  • Pull Request Operations: Create and manage pull requests with various merge strategies and conflict detection.
  • Issue Management: Create and update issues, manage labels and assignees, and handle comments.
  • Technical Features: Thread-safe operations, resource management, error handling, and FastMCP server integration.

Tools

  1. FastMCP CLI

    Optional command-line interface for managing FastMCP server operations.